NPG(PO)2DA finds utility in UV/EB curable coatings and inks requiring good flow- out, increased flexibility and substrate or pigment wetting.
• Vinyl floor coatings
• Release coatings
• Laminating and pressure sensitive adhesives
• Flexo inks
• Pigment grind vehicles
• Wood topcoats

NPG(PO)2DA is characterized by:
• Low viscosity
• Light color
• Low surface tension
• Reduced skin irritation potential
• Good pigment wetting
UV/EB curable coatings and inks containing NPG(PO)2DA typically demonstrate:
• Increased flexibility
• Improved flow and wetting
• Good cure speed without brittleness
• Improved adhesion to plastic substrates
The actual properties of UV/EB cured products also depend on the selection of the formulation components such as oligomers, additives and photoinitiators.

Storage & Handling
- Storage Conditions
- Care should be taken not to expose the product to high temperature conditions, direct sunlight, ignition sources, oxidizing agents, alkalis or acids.
- This might cause uncontrollable polymerization of the product with the generation of heat.
- Storage and handling should be in stainless steel, amber glass, amber polyethylene or baked phenolic lined containers.
- Procedures that remove or displace oxygen from the material should be avoided.
- Do not store this material under an oxygen free atmosphere.
- Dry air is recommended to displace material removed from the container.
- Wash thoroughly after handling.
- Keep container tightly closed. Use with adequate ventilation.
